GE OEC 9600 C-Arm System: Advanced Mobile Imaging for Surgical Precision
The GE OEC 9600 C-Arm System is an innovative mobile x-ray solution designed to enhance imaging capabilities during a wide range of surgical procedures, notably in endoscopic and laparoscopic applications. This lightweight and compact system ensures effortless mobility, making it ideal for dynamic surgical environments.
Equipped with a high-resolution video imaging system, the OEC 9600 delivers exceptional fluoroscopic imaging, enabling precise visualization for surgical teams. The C-arm's generous 31 inches of clearance provides ample space during procedures, accommodating protruding instruments and optimizing workflow. Featuring a rotating anode, this advanced x-ray system efficiently dissipates heat, allowing continuous operation during extended fluoroscopy sessions.

GE OEC 9600 C-Arm System Specifications


Monitor Cart Dimensions

  • Imperial: 27 in (L) x 64 in (H) x 27 in (D)
  • Metric: 68.6 cm (L) x 162.6 cm (H) x 68.6 cm (D)

Main C-Arm Frame Dimensions

  • Imperial: 76 in (L) x 68 in (H) x 33 in (D)
  • Metric: 193.0 cm (L) x 172.7 cm (H) x 83.8 cm (D)
  • Free space in arc: 31 in (78.7 cm)
  • Arc depth: 26 in (66.0 cm)
  • Vertical travel: 18 in (45.7 cm)
  • Horizontal scan: 11°
  • L-arm rotation: 180°

X-Ray

  • Type: Rotating anode x-ray tube
  • Focal spots: 0.3 mm and 0.6 mm
  • Anode heat capacity: 300,000 H.U.
  • Anode cooling rate: 60,000 H.U./min
  • Housing heat capacity: 1,600,000 H.U.

Modes

  • Fluoroscopy
  • Digital Spot
  • Radiographic

Video Imaging System

  • 9-inch image intensifier:
  • Tri-mode: 9”/6”/4.5” image intensifier
  • Minimum central resolution:
  • 4.5 inch - 64 lp/cm
  • 6 inch - 56 lp/cm
  • 9 inch - 48 lp/cm
  • 12-inch image intensifier (optional):
  • Tri-mode: 12”/9”/6” image intensifier
  • Minimum central resolution:
  • 6 inch - 56 lp/cm
  • 9 inch - 50 lp/cm
  • 12 inch - 44 lp/cm
  • Typical DQE: 75%

TV Camera

  • Motorized rotation: 360.25°
  • Camera type: High resolution CCD camera
  • Bandwidth: 10.5 MHz
  • Image features:
  • Left-right image reversal
  • Top-bottom image reversal
  • Negative mode
